About the role
As a Wellness Instructor For Restorative Care, you will report to the Director of Rehabilitation / Therapy and work exclusively with the therapy team to provide knowledge and expertise in delivering appropriate wellness, fitness, and exercise programs.
Responsibilities
- Receive full restorative training provided onsite.
- No restorative experience necessary, (CNA Certification Required).
- Assist in the restorative care of patients as directed.
- Exclusive restorative responsibilities (Ambulation, transfer training, bed mobility, active/passive range of motion, dressing/grooming, splint/prosthesis care) with limited or none of the “less desirable” tasks that often accompany a CNA position.
Qualifications
- A High School diploma or equivalent, preferred.
- Current certification as Certified Nursing Assistant in state of practice.
- Specialty certification as personal trainer, exercise specialist, fitness instructor, health and fitness specialist or similar area, preferred.
- A background in exercise and activity training with senior populations, preferred.
